Hi there,

I captured vhs tapes years ago and now I try to bump the quality a bit.
I found a tool StaxRip and played with some filters, namely:

Code:
Crop(8, 8, -8, -12)

QTGMC(Preset="Slower", EdiThreads=4, SourceMatch=3, MatchPreset="Slower", MatchPreset2="Slower",TR2=2, Lossless=2, MatchEnhance=0.8)

FFT3DFilter(sigma=2.5,sigma2=4.0,sigma3=3.5,sigma4 =8, bt=2, bw=16, bh=16, ow=8, oh=8,plane=3, sharpen=0.0,interlaced=true,dehalo=1.0, hr=6.0, ht=50.0,ncpu=8)

Spline64Resize(720, 576)
Maybe you have some suggestions as I'm pretty new to this. My Idea was to get the 25i to 50p with qtgmc. My main issue is there is some ghosting (not sure if it is even called that). Looking for suggestions on the filters.
